On April 16th, the selected startups to be part of Desafía UK 2024 kicked off the program by participating in the Foodtech event Food 4 Future, where the Eatable Adventures team, supported by ICEX, organized dynamics over three days designed to prepare them for their immersion in one of the most innovative international markets.
The startups were able to establish valuable connections, share challenges and concerns in a networking dynamic with the Desafía community, where they met Alumni from previous editions and could connect with the startups that will travel with the Desafía Germany program. Moreover, they were able to hone their pitching skills with different interlocutors: corporate, investors, and press, in a personalized session with each of these agents. Lastly, one-to-one sessions were organized with mentors and key agents for the growth and internationalization of the startups.
